Northeast Oklahoma Electric Cooperative (NOEC) delivers reliable electric service to more than 30,000 members across a four-county region, supporting over 43,000 meters. With more than 5,000 miles of overhead and underground distribution lines, NOEC serves a geographically diverse territory that includes rural communities, growing residential areas, and commercial development.
With a workforce of approximately 180 employees across the cooperative and its subsidiary operations, NOEC is proud to be one of the region’s largest and most stable employers. The organization is committed to safety, service excellence, and the long-term sustainability of the communities it serves.
NOEC’s subsidiary, Northeast Rural Services (NRS), was established in 1989 to expand the cooperative’s capabilities beyond traditional electric service. Building on that foundation, BOLT Fiber was launched in 2015 and has grown to serve more than 18,000 subscribers with high-speed fiber-to-the-home internet. Through NRS and BOLT, the cooperative continues to enhance connectivity for homes, businesses, and critical services—supporting economic development and improving quality of life across its service ter...ritory.
Together, NOEC and its subsidiary operations remain focused on delivering essential services, strengthening infrastructure, and meeting the evolving needs of their members.
